Alex Varkatzas & Brandan Schieppati’s I Am War sign with Razor & Tie

The duo of Alex Varkatzas (Atreyu) and Brandan Schieppati (Bleeding Through) called I AM WAR have announced they’ve officially signed their record deal in the US with Razor & Tie for a multi-album release deal.

Black Cloud Collective now…Hell Or Highwater

Atreyu drummer and vocalists latest project BCC, has recently gone through a name change as they prepare to release their debut album, “Begin Again”.

Rockstar Uproar announce 2011 line up

Last year Rockstar Energy drink launched the Rockstar Uproar Festival Tour featuring Disturbed, Avenged Sevenfold, Stone Sour & HellYeah (plus a host of other great acts).  Today Rockstar Uproar announced their 2011 which sees A7X return to HEADLINE.
